An experienced mesothelioma lawyer can assist victims in filing a personal injury or wrongful death claim. In a personal injuries claim the plaintiff must show that the defendant was responsible for the asbestos exposure. In a wrongful death case the family of the victim is able to file a claim on behalf of the deceased. They may be able to seek compensation for medical bills, lost income, and other expenses.

A good lawyer for mesothelioma is familiar with all the kinds of treatments available to patients. However, they cannot provide advice to their clients regarding specific treatment plans. Instead, they will refer their clients to their doctors or medical team for advice.

Fees

Mesothelioma lawyers operate on a contingency fee and do not charge upfront costs or fees. The firm is only charged for the time you and your family receive compensation. This includes court or client costs, which will be outlined in the hiring agreement. These costs are paid out of the proceeds of a settlement or judgment.

Mesothelioma lawsuits are complex and require a lot of study. Lawyers must analyze and gather medical, financial and other documents to prove that asbestos companies put you at risk and caused mesothelioma. This usually involves interviewing medical experts, doctors, and other experts who can speak about the nature of mesothelioma.
